Hornopirén National Park Hiking Tour

Pickup will occur at 7:30 am at your hotel in Hornopirén, followed by a trip to the Chaqueihua sector, the trailhead for the hike.

The hike covers 12 kilometers (7.5 miles), categorized as medium difficulty, through Hornopirén National Park in the Chilean region of Los Lagos. This area presents some of the most scenic views of Chilean Patagonia.

Trekking through southern Andean temperate forests, the region's rainy climate promotes flourishing vegetation. Several breaks will be scheduled to observe native flora and fauna. Participants will be provided with an energy bar, a piece of fruit, and a hydrating sports drink for refreshments.

The route concludes at the picturesque Pinto Concha Lake, surrounded by dense forests featuring native species like Alerce trees, Mañios, Coihues, and Lumas.

After the return to the trailhead, participants will be taken back to their hotel in Hornopirén, arriving at approximately 3:30 pm.
